“Conocimientos software>Copia de seguridad de datos

Cómo hacer copia de seguridad de MySQL con Cron

2014/7/25
Se recomienda hacer una copia de seguridad de sus bases de datos MySQL en una base regular. El servidor MySQL incluye la utilidad de copia de seguridad " mysqldump " por defecto. El archivo creado por la utilidad " mysqldump " puede ser bastante grande , dependiendo del tamaño de su base de datos. Si la base de datos se ejecuta en el sistema operativo Linux o Unix , puede crear un script que copia de seguridad de la base de datos y luego comprimir el archivo de copia de seguridad. Este script puede ser ejecutado por el servicio de cron a la hora especificada . Instrucciones
1

Haga clic en la "Terminal" o la opción " Konsole " en el menú principal de aplicaciones para abrir una ventana de terminal y acceder a una línea de comandos.
2

Escriba el comando " mkdir /db_backup " para crear el directorio en el que se almacenarán los archivos de copia de seguridad . Puede cambiar el nombre del directorio a cualquier nombre que usted prefiera.
3

Abra un archivo de texto en blanco en cualquier editor de texto.
4

Escriba el siguiente guión ! en el archivo de texto:

# /bin /sh
fecha

= `date + % Y % m% d`

mysqldump - unombreDeUsuario - ppassword - opc mibd > /db_backup /mydb.sql
cd

/db_backup

tar- zcvf db_backup . $ date.tgz /db_backup /mydb.sql

Reemplace el " nombre de usuario " después la opción-u con el nombre de usuario utilizado para conectarse al servidor MySQL. Vuelva a colocar el "password ", después de la opción-p con la contraseña . Reemplazar " mydb " con el nombre de la base de datos que desea copiar. Reemplazar " db_backup /" con el nombre del directorio que creó para almacenar la copia de seguridad .
5

Guardar la secuencia de comandos como " mysql_backup.sh " . Usted puede cambiar el nombre a cualquier cosa que desees , pero usted debe tener la extensión " . Sh" .
6

Haga clic en la "Terminal" o la opción " Konsole " en el menú principal para abrir las aplicaciones una ventana de terminal y acceder a una línea de comandos.
7

Escriba el comando "chmod + x mysql_backup.sh " en el símbolo del sistema para hacer el script ejecutable .
8

escriba el comando " crontab -e" para abrir el archivo crontab para su edición.
9

Añada la siguiente línea

0 4 *** /home /user /mysql_backup.sh

al archivo crontab para ejecutar el script cada mañana a las 4 de la mañana . Usted puede cambiar el " 4 " a cualquier hora que desea que el script se ejecute . Reemplace "/home /user /mysql_backup.sh " con la ruta de acceso al archivo " mysql_backup.sh " . Si prefiere hacer una copia de la base de datos una vez por semana , colocar el número de días de la semana ( 0-7 , donde 0 o 7 es domingo) en la quinta columna del crontab .
10

Guarde y cierre el archivo crontab. El script de copia de seguridad se llevará a cabo en el momento especificado.

Copia de seguridad de datos
Cómo crear discos de copia de seguridad de Vista desde la partición de recuperación del sistema
Sobre un disco duro externo para una copia de seguridad
Cómo hacer una copia de seguridad del Software
Cómo recuperar una copia de seguridad del archivo PC Ángel
¿Cuáles son los dispositivos de copia de seguridad de cinta
Cómo restaurar Con Backup Exec
Cómo recuperar Iomega Automatic Backup de archivos de imagen
Cómo hacer copia de seguridad de UPS WorldShip
Conocimientos Informáticos © http://www.ordenador.online